Stunt GP...
hi
i have this image on my computer (stunt GP) in the 001, 002, etc format. Well, inside these files is the CDI file, but every time i try to burn it, my disk juggler(4.0) displays the following message. "the cd you are using has a bad structure and might encounter errors. would you like disk juggler to try to fix the problem"? i clicked on yes and burnt the cd anyway. when i put it in my dc, the dc logo appeared but right after that, the screen turnd white and it kinda froze before the sega logo appeared.(also, the dc was making some wierd noise, as if the cd was spinning way too fast). does anyone know what i could possibly do to get it workin? thanx in advance Maddcupid |

I remember this game had short (< 4 seconds) audio tracks, the first three dummy tracks anyway.
You'll have to cdirip / isofix, rip out all the audio, replace the first three tracks with a 4 second track, burn the audio, get the MSINFO, run binhack on the 1ST_READ.BIN again to the new LBA value, and re-selfboot it. |
